September 26, 2002 SCUBA DIVER TO REUNITE WITH KSC WORKERS WHO HELPED SAVE HIMJack
Wilcox, a lobster diver who was rescued by the Freedom Star Solid
Rocket Booster (SRB) retrieval team Sept. 11, is in good health after
recovering from decompression sickness. He
will be reunited Monday, Sept. 30, at The
reunion with Wilcox and the United Space Alliance booster retrieval
team will be held at the Hangar AF docks on the Cape Canaveral Air
Force Station.
